【实例简介】超完整 Python基础入门知识教程
超完整 Python基础入门知识教程 Python从入门到进阶知识大全 Python开发基础知识能力集全部课件 1885页
【实例截图】





【核心代码】
Table of Contents
index
README1
认识python(03day\了解)
1. Python发展历史
2. Python优缺点
3. Python应用场景
常用的数据类型转换
编写第一个python程序
1. 注释的引入
2. 注释的分类
3. python程序中,中文支持
输入
变量以及类型
标示符和关键字
输出
运算符
附录-推荐的python电子书
作业
README1
判断语句介绍
break和continue
for循环
总结
if判断语句
比较(04day\即关系)运算符
逻辑运算符
elif
if-else
if嵌套
应用:猜拳游戏
循环介绍
while循环应用
while循环
while循环嵌套
作业
11.36
1.37
1.38
1.39
1.40
1.41
1.42
1.43
1.44
1.45
1.46
1.47
1.48
1.49
1.50
1.51
1.52
1.53
1.54
1.55
1.56
1.57
1.58
1.59
1.60
1.61
1.62
1.63
1.64
1.65
1.66
1.67
1.68
1.69
1.70
1.71
1.72
1.73
1.74
README1
字符串介绍
字符串输出
字符串输入
字符串常见操作
想一想
下标和切片
列表介绍
列表的循环遍历
列表的相关操作
列表的嵌套
作业
README1
字典介绍
字典的常见操作2
遍历
公共方法
引用
字典的常见操作1
函数参数(06day\二)
元组
函数返回值(06day\二)
README1
函数介绍
函数的文档说明
函数定义和调用
函数参数(07day\一)
函数返回值(07day\一)
4种函数的类型
函数应用:打印图形和数学计算
函数的嵌套调用
局部变量
函数使用注意事项
函数应用:学生管理系统
全局变量
匿名函数
递归函数
作业
README1
21.75
1.76
1.77
1.78
1.79
1.80
1.81
1.82
1.83
1.84
1.85
1.86
1.87
1.88
1.89
1.90
1.91
1.92
1.93
1.94
1.95
1.96
1.97
1.98
1.99
1.100
1.101
1.102
1.103
1.104
1.105
1.106
1.107
1.108
1.109
1.110
1.111
1.112
文件操作介绍
综合应用:学生管理系统(08day\文件版)
文件的打开与关闭
应用1:制作文件的备份
文件的读写
文件的随机读写
文件的重命名、删除
文件夹的相关操作
python中的包
3. 扩展:嵌套的包
模块
模块发布
模块安装、使用
模块中的all
模块制作
应用:批量修改文件名
作业
README1
面向对象编程介绍
静态方法和类方法
应用:老王开枪
单例模式
工厂模式
1. 简单工厂模式
2. 工厂方法模式
练习:设计类
类和对象
定义类
self
保护对象的属性
"魔法"方法
创建对象
应用:创建多个对象
应用:烤地瓜
应用:存放家具
隐藏数据
init(09day)方法
del(09day)方法
31.113
1.114
1.115
1.116
1.117
1.118
1.119
1.120
1.121
1.122
1.123
1.124
1.125
1.126
1.127
1.128
1.129
1.130
1.131
1.132
1.133
1.134
1.135
1.136
1.137
1.138
1.139
1.140
1.141
继承介绍以及单继承
重写父类方法与调用父类方法
多继承
类属性、实例属性
多态
README1
异常
打飞机代码:优化代码
打飞机代码:显示敌机
打飞机代码:让敌机移动
打飞机代码:敌机发射子弹
打飞机代码:代码优化-抽象出基类
异常的传递
案例剖析
异常处理中抛出异常
抛出自定义的异常
打飞机代码:搭建界面
打飞机代码:检测键盘
打飞机代码:显示、控制玩具飞机-面向过程
打飞机代码:显示、控制玩具飞机-面向对象
打飞机代码:玩家飞机发射子弹
README1
new方法
README1
README2
README3
给程序传参数
列表推导式
set、list、tuple
4认识python(了解)
91. Python发展历史
起源
Python的作者,Guido von Rossum,荷兰人。1982年,Guido从阿姆斯特丹大学获得了数学和计算机硕士学
位。然而,尽管他算得上是一位数学家,但他更加享受计算机带来的乐趣。用他的话说,尽管拥有数学和计算
机双料资质,他总趋向于做计算机相关的工作,并热衷于做任何和编程相关的活儿。
在那个时候,Guido接触并使用过诸如Pascal、C、Fortran等语言。这些语言的基本设计原则是让机器能更快
运行。在80年代,虽然IBM和苹果已经掀起了个人电脑浪潮,但这些个人电脑
网友评论
我要评论